Meet Our Culinary Director - Chef Carla Pellegrino
Award winning Chef Carla Pellegrino, once Carla Madeira, was born in Rio de Janeiro to a Portuguese father and a second-generation Italian mother. At the age of ten, Pellegrino was cooking daily, helping run her mother’s catering business. At age 16, she moved to Liguria, Italy, and in 1997 she travelled to the United States, where she attended the French Culinary Institute in NYC, and graduated with honors. In May 2000, she and Frank Pellegrino Jr. established Baldoria Restaurant on 8th Avenue and Broadway, and in 2006, she led the culinary team at Rao’s Las Vegas as the opening executive chef. She went on to create other successful concepts including Bratalian, Bacio by Carla, Meatball Spot and Touché Miami. Chef Carla has been featured on Top Chef 10, The Today Show, CBS Morning, Fox News National, Throwdown! with Bobby Flay Christmas Special (which she won), Food & Wine, Bon Appetite, Beat Bobby Flay and other national and local news outlets.
